Baghdad orders probe after drone targets Kurdistan president’s home

(Reuters/Al Arabiya) A drone attack targeted the home of the president of Iraq’s Kurdistan Region early on Saturday, security sources said, in an incident that comes as tensions continue to rise across northern Iraq. Air defenses also shot down a drone near a Peshmerga fighters’ base in Duhok, the sources added. The strikes come amid a surge in attacks on both Iran-aligned militias and Kurdish forces as the US-Israeli war against Iran spills over into Iraq, drawing in multiple armed groups and straining Baghdad’s efforts to contain the fallout. – Baghdad orders probe after drone targets Kurdistan president’s home
